You may not think about your roof every single day, but it plays a vital role protecting your home. Look out for these common signals that your roof needs to be inspected and repaired by a professional roofer.
Your roof's age and material are both important. The most popular residential roofing material is asphalt shingles, which generally last 20–25 years before needing to be replaced. Have your roof evaluated if it’s approaching this age to determine if it needs to be replaced.
Leaks are a frequent sign of roof issues. Water leaking through damaged or worn shingles often leads to water stains on insulation, walls, and ceilings, or in your attic. Don't dismiss even small leaks, as they can still cause mold and other issues.
If you can see your roof deck boards underneath your shingles, it means those shingles are severely curling or losing their seal and need to be replaced. Shingles should lie flat to prevent water from entering your home.
Carefully inspect your shingles from the ground or a steady ladder. Look for any shingles that have cracks or are missing granules. Over time, environmental factors like storms can cause surface damage. To keep your roof in good repair, we recommend replacing any shingles that are no longer attached properly or that have gaps.
Roof flashing protects vents, chimneys, valleys, and other areas that penetrate your roofing system. If the metal flashing is damaged, coming loose, or deteriorated, it can leak. Have any issues with roof flashing fixed right away.
If your roof sags or is uneven, it's time to call a professional roofer. These issues could signal a structural problem. A sagging roof that's not given adequate structural reinforcement or full replacement will continue worsening over time.
The best type of roofing material for your home in Perry will depend on things like your budget and how often you're willing to do maintenance.
Metal costs more but lasts longer, while asphalt will be cheaper up front but will require more maintenance. Wood roofs have better insulation than many other materials, which can be very beneficial in the winter.
Ohio does not require roofing contractors to be licensed at the state level (this is only necessary for electrical, HVAC, plumbing, refrigeration and hydronics contractors); however, there may be municipal requirements. In general, it takes about one to five days to replace a roof. Factors that could influence the timeline include the size of your roof, how easily accessible it is, and what the weather is like in Perry during the timeframe. .
Your roof can impact the energy efficiency of your home. For example, a good roof helps you spend less energy heating your home during the winter months. Some materials (like metal) are more energy-efficient than others.
There isn't one single best color for everyone, but you can find yours by weighing several factors. The local climate is important to take into consideration because lighter colored roofs reflect more heat than darker roofs, therefore keeping your home cooler. You should also think about what color and style your home is, as well as your personal aesthetic preferences.
